Output 84bfdb62ffa0c3bdf44cab0e864d0d15c2c3681bf8471401b23a22bb2480baaf:0

value
1498305483
script pubkey
OP_0 OP_PUSHBYTES_20 b9f89b91b95b61e17a0f65384e57240b332d2ddc
address
bc1qh8ufhydetds7z7s0v5uyu4eypvej6twum5pgjl
transaction
84bfdb62ffa0c3bdf44cab0e864d0d15c2c3681bf8471401b23a22bb2480baaf
spent
true